can anny one tell me how that comes? popping up caps ?

As they age and or lose their ability to work properly they "pop" from an excessive build up of Hydrogen gas. They may also Hiss, Buzz, Click, or Scream, just proir to this ocuring. Usually the electrolight (liqiud) inside leaks out also.
